| Obverse description | Three Swedish crowns arranged in a triangular formation — two above and one below — occupying the central field, rendered in relief against a plain ground. The date 1665 is divided by the upper two crowns, with '16' to the left and '65' to the right. Below the lower crown, the denomination '4. ÖR' is inscribed, with a small mint mark or privy mark visible beneath. The coin is struck within a beaded border, characteristic of mid-17th century Swedish milled coinage. |
